Publisher Description

Before I knew where I was going, I carried maps that didn't yet make sense. Now, looking back, I see they were guiding me all along.

Maps I Drew Before I Knew Where I Was Going is a heartfelt exploration of self-discovery, resilience, and the beauty of becoming. In this deeply personal and universally resonant memoir, Laura Lee reflects on the winding paths, unexpected detours, and invisible guides that shaped her journey toward authenticity and truth. Through poetic storytelling and raw vulnerability, Laura invites readers into the intimate spaces of her life—the questions that lingered, the choices that defined her, and the quiet lessons hidden within uncertainty. Her words remind us that even when we feel lost, we are still moving forward, and that every step carries meaning.
